Why Fire Risk Assessments matter
All non domestic buildings must have a suitable and sufficient Fire Risk Assessment under UK fire safety legislation, including:
-
Regulatory Reform Fire Safety Order 2005
-
Fire Safety Act 2021
-
Fire Safety England Regulations 2022
-
Building Safety Act 2022 for higher risk buildings
Fire Risk Assessments must be reviewed and updated when building use, layout, or management arrangements change.
What we assess
Our assessments consider:
-
Means of escape and evacuation arrangements
-
Fire detection, warning, and emergency lighting
-
Compartmentation and passive fire protection
-
Management systems and fire safety procedures
-
Construction related fire risks where works are ongoing
Reports clearly identify non compliance, prioritised actions, and practical recommendations.
Construction and refurbishment projects
For live or phased works, we provide Fire Risk Assessments and fire safety input that reflects construction sequencing and site conditions, including:
-
Construction phase Fire Risk Assessments
-
Temporary fire alarm and extinguisher layouts
-
Fire related RAMS reviews
-
Evacuation and muster arrangements
-
Fire safety input at handover where required
Our advice supports compliance throughout the construction programme, from early works to completion.
